Horizon, a Dallas-based data company has been selected to provide the U.S. Federal government with cloud solutions, the company announced on Tuesday.

By having been selected, Horizon receives “ATO” approval (Authority to operate).

The selection arrives after an 8-month review process. Before being approved, the government had to make sure that Horizon could meet security standards. Ensuring proper disaster recovery also played an important part in the review process.

In a press release concerning the matter, the company’s CEO stated, “With this ATO, Horizon’s purpose built cloud is officially open for government business, and Horizon and EyakTek are ready to take the lead in helping federal agencies save money by accessing the incredible potential of our highly secure, cloud-based services.”

Horizon began in 2000 and specializes in managed services, including cloud computing and colocation. According to its site, Horizon’s clients have included the Hunt Capital Group and the Susan G. Komen Foundation.

In recent years, the U.S. government has adopted a cloud-first policy. In April, the government approved cloud-based Business Productivity Online Standard Suite (BPOS) by Microsoft for use by federal employees.

The U.S. government is also currently in the process of consolidating its federal data centers and plans to shut down 800 within the next four years. In April, a study by IT research group Meritalk estimated that the government could save nearly eighteen billion dollars from the closures.

Go Daddy Group, Inc., the parent company for GoDaddy.com has sold a majority stake to a group of private equity firms for an estimated $2.5 billion. As reported last week, the group is led by KKR & Co., Silver Lake Technology Crossover Ventures and will assume all of Go Daddy Inc.’s debt as well as its assets.

As the largest domain registrar in the world, GoDaddy boasts over 9.4 million customers and manages more than 48 million domain names. Despite this, the company has reported consecutive annual losses with growth only during the latest fiscal year.

For at least the time being, CEO Robert Parsons will remain in that position, and has stated the company’s plans to expand its offerings by increasing its international presence and moving its hosting services into the cloud-based services. Parsons founded the company in 1997 and in 2006 failed in his attempt to go public, citing poor market conditions when withdrawing its IPO.

Whether this acquisition is considered an investment or a purchase, Parsons is reported to remain GoDaddy’s largest single shareholder while the new private equity group becomes the company’s majority investors.

Silver Lake has a great track record of flipping and growing Internet companies, with the sale of Skype Global for $8.5 billion to Microsoft Corporation, after purchasing it from EBay two years ago for only $2 billion. KKR and Silver Lake are familiar partners with their 2005 group investment of Avago Technologies, while TCV leads a group of firms that has invested a reported $135 million in Facebook. Silver Lake and TCV are co-investors in the leading daily deal site Groupon and the social-gaming company Zynga.

A massive botnet has been discovered by a researcher at Kaspersky lab. Named TDL-4, the botnet is said to have already affected nearly four and a half millions computers.

On Securelist.com, Kaspersky writes, “The malware detected by Kaspersky Anti-Virus as TDSS is the most sophisticated threat today. TDSS uses a range of methods to evade signature, heuristic, and proactive detection, and uses encryption to facilitate communication between its bots and the botnet command and control center.”

The first version of TDL appeared in 2008. However, the latest version of TDL is said to be the most advanced and has a “powerful rootkit component.” Securelist states that this “allows it to conceal the presence of any other types of malware in the system.”

Another feature that makes TDL so dangerous is that it contains a component that acts as its own antivirus, thus making it secure from other malicious software.

Botnet viruses load onto multiple computer systems, thus creating networks of infected computers. The botnet’s operators can then access the infected systems remotely. Botnets give the operators the ability to use the compromised systems to steal data, launch attacks on other systems, spread spam, and conduct other malicious actions.

Most recently in April, federal investigators in the United States worked to end a botnet known as Coreflood. Coreflood is thought to have existed for nearly 10 years, infecting around 2 million personal computers. While it’s unknown how much victims of Coreflood lost, some analysts believe that the bot’s operators could have stolen money that amounted in the hundreds of thousands.
